摘要 Copolymers which have been obtained by the copolymerization of one or more polyolefinically unsaturated C4- 14 compounds with one or more straight-chain C2- 10 mono-olefinic compounds are vulcanized by one or more phenol resins in the presence of one or more halides of one or more metals of Group II or III of the Mendel</>aeeff Periodic Table or halides of a heavy metal (the metal having a specific gravity greater than 4) or a mixture of precursors for any such halides. The copolymer may be derived from cyclic, e.g. C5, polyolefinically unsaturated compounds and branched chain mono-olefines. The polyolefinic compound may be a diene and may contain a pair of conjugated double bonds, e.g. dicyclo-pentadiene and the copolymer may contain 0.5-10 mol. per cent of the diene. The mono-olefine may be ethylene or propylene. The copolymer may contain up to 90 mol. per cent of the branched C4- 12 mono-olefine. 1-15% phenol resin may be used and the resin may be a condensation product of a phenol and a C1- 7 aldehyde; the resin may be a trifunctional phenol resin wherein two of the three positions, o-, o- and pto the phenol group are unsubstituted and the remaining position may be substituted with a C4-12 hydrocarbon radical. The phenol resin may contain at least 85% of units of formula <FORM:0992359/C3/1> where R1 and R2 are H, C1- 3 alkyl or a furyl radical, R3 is a C1-12 hydrocarbon, chlorine, nitro or cyano and n is 2-8. The resin may be prepared by condensing formaldehyde with n-tert.-butylphenol, p-octylphenol or p-isooctylphenol. The metal halide may be stannous chloride or iron chloride and the mixture of percursors for such halides may be diphenylbromomethane, N - bromo - succimimide, iron stearate and tin stearate. Before vulcanization up to 50% of other copolymers, e.g. butyl rubber, may be admixed with the original copolymer. Fillers, e.g. carbon black, and stearic acid may be added to the copolymers prior to vulcanization. Specifications 879,233, 880,756, 892,462, 912,975 and 921,511 are referred to.
